USFRA Launches Campaign Inviting Farmer/Rancher Participation

This week the U.S. Farmers and Ranchers Alliance announced an ad campaign to encourage participation. So what if you’d like to get involved? The campaign includes advertisements that are featured in Meat & Poultry, The Packer, AgWeb.com and Agriculture.com. Other elements of the campaign will include:

Digital media and banner ads
Town hall style meetings
Social media and peer-to-peer networks
